Beauchamp, Dyed To Order
Beauchamp is inspired by the seaweed found all along Maine's coast! The seaweed that you mostly see an abundance of on Maine's beaches is called "Bladderwack" but I really could not handle that as a yarn name so instead I decided to name this yarn after one of my all time favorite stops in Midcoast Maine, Beauchamp Point located in downtown Rockport, Maine. To create the colorway I dyed it all over with a soft silver grey, then I created my own grey brown using orange and plum which I poured over the yarn- creating lots of layers of color. I then poured over a second mixture of more silver grey with a bit of Navy blue to really capture the darkest parks of the seaweed. To finished I speckle orange, plum, and turquoise on one side and bronze on the other. Superwash yarn is technically machine washable in a gentle cycle with like colors, I do however recommend hand washing your knits made with superwash yarn as the washer will tug and pull at your knits causing them to lose their shape or worse rip. I was my knits in the sink using luke warm water and Long Winter Farm Sweater Soap. This soap has lanolin in it which protects the natural fibers. I spot wash any stains and allow my sweater to soak for approximately 30 minutes. Rinse your sweater with cool water if necessary and them gently wring out any extra water, I use my top load washer spin cycle this this, but you can use a towel as well. After the excess water is removed, lay your garment flat to air dry. This fiber was handdyed by ontheround using professional quality acid dyes.
